Points leagues are not the most popular format in fantasy baseball, but some, like yours truly, greatly prefer the points format. Objectively speaking, it probably isnt the ideal way to determine the best overall fantasy baseballteam, but in points leagues, youll find the best fantasy baseballowners. Of course, if you're new to points leagues, you probably need some strategy tips and advice on how to dominate in 2020, and that's what we're here to provide.
I prefer points leagues because, in my experience, owners are le s likely to check out.Thats not to say owners never check out inpoints leagues, but if someone has a big lead in Roto points at the All-Star break, it can be discouraging.In a points league, its a head-to-head format, and similar to fantasy football, you're trying to run up the score on your opponent. Even more important, things can swing in a hurry.

Fantasy Baseball Points League Strategy, AdviceKnow The Scoring
I hate to sound Caleb Smith Jersey like a broken record because its so easy to dedicate a section to this in every draft guide article, but if youre new to a points league, youll definitely want to familiarize yourself with your leagues scoring and rules. Here is a basic breakdown of most points leagues:
HittingPitchingSingle -- 1 pointIP -- 2.25-3 points (0.75-1 points/out)Double -- 2 pointsER -- -2 pointsTriple -- 3 pointsStrikeout -- 1 pointHR -- 4 pointsWalk -- -1 pointRun -- 1 pointWin -- 3-7 pointsRBI -- 1 pointQuality Start -- 3 pointsSB -- 2 pointsHold/Save -- 2/5 pointsWalk -- 1 pointLo s -- -5 pointsStrikeout -- -1 pointBlown Save -- -3 pointsTo sum up the table above, a solo home run equals six points if you account for the RBI, the run scored, and the total bases. So, a grand slam will equal nine points. Now, in a lot of mock drafts Ive done, Im seeing high-SB guys going much earlier. That doesn't nece sarily make sense. Steals is usually a standard metric in 5x5 or 7x7 head-to-head categories leagues. In points leagues, if a steal is only worth two points, you dont need to prioritize SBsas much. Of course, if youre grabbing, say,MikeTrout, Ronald Acuna Jr., orChristian Yelich, then the steals are an added bonus to the power, runs, and RBIs.Whit Merrifieldstole 45 bases in 2018, but that number dropped to 20 in '19. Fortunately, if you drafted him in a points league, the uptick in home runs, runs, and RBIs negated the points lost from steals. The juiced ball is a wondrous thing.
Pitching can be a premium if you know the scoring. The innings pitched can be a nice bonus. In most standard points leagues, an out is worth 0.75 points. So, a full inning is worth 2.25 points. If outs are worth a full point Corey Dickerson Jersey (a 33.3-percentincrease), then pitching is even more valuable. Again, pay attention to the values of wins, lo ses, saves, and holds.

Typically, most start-up points leagues wont incorporate holds, and saves are just five points. And if your closer is only working one inning, thats just 7.75 points with the upside of 10.75 pointsifhe strikes out the side. Closers could lose points based on walks or hits allowed -- and even more if a runner scores. Unle s youre getting one of the true stud closers, this is typically a position you can punt. If required to start two relief pitchers, I recommend finding a couple SP/RP-eligible pitchers to slot into those spots for their value as starting pitchers.
Wins and lo ses play a big role, as well. Wins typically range from three-to-seven Neil Walker Jersey points, but I have played in leagues where theyre as valuable as 10 points. A lo s typically costs you five points. Most savvy points leagues will devalue wins since thats a statistic more reflective of the team than it is the pitcher. Look atJacob deGrom. In his past two seasons, hes 21-17, but hes won the NL Cy Young each year because of the non-team-related stats such as strikeouts, ERA, WHIP, etc. Some points leagues may reward for quality starts with an additional bonus for wins. deGrom has 95 starts in the past three seasons, throwing 200-plusinnings in each. He has 72 quality starts in that span, as well. While the wins may not be as abundant because he plays for the Mets, the quality starts can still return some value in points leagues.

Walks vs. Strikeouts
In todays MLB, its hard to find a player with a walk rate higher than his strikeout rate, but they do exist.Alex Bregmanis such a valuable points league commodity because hes a patient, disciplined hitter. In addition to Sandy Alcantara Jersey the 41 home runs, 112 RBIs, and 122 runs scored last year, he was also third in baseballwith a 17.2-percentwalk rate.This is where we separate the Billy Beanes from the rest of the pack in points leagues. What made Bregman even more special was his 12-percent strikeout rate. Similarly, this is what madeJoey Vottoso valuable as a points league threat when he was a bit younger. For years he always posted walk rates either better thanor on par with his strikeout rate. Unfortunately, 2019 wasnt kind to him, as he walked in 12.5 percentof his plate appearances and struck out 20.2 percent of the time.
We are witne sing a revitalization in offense acro s the league. The juiced ball has elevated power and home runs to increase scoring. Last seasons top-10 Miami Marlins Jersey leaders in walk rate all had at least 28 home runs, with seven of them hitting at least 34. So, with more players in the league swinging for the fences, these players also tend to strikeout more. But dont forget that walks can lead to other points, as well. A strikeout may cost your hitter a point, but a walk equates to a point and can be more if they score or swipe a base. If youre having trouble deciding between two hitters during your leagues draft or if youre stuck on two waiver wire options, take a look at which one has the better walk rate. Its a fairly decent metric to consider if theyre in a good lineup.
On the opposite site of the ball, youll want to consider pitchers with an elevated K/9 (strikeouts per nine innings), or just a high strikeout-to-walk ratio (K:BB).
